rpm-spec 相关问题

rpm规范文件包含RPM构建程序包所需的信息。

获取规格文件中的RPM文件位置

我正在构建一个RPM文件,在安装RPM时,我需要获取.rpm文件的路径echo $ PWD将返回-'/'echo%(pwd)将路径返回到RPM构建的位置到...

回答 1 投票 0

如何构建安装主机相关文件的rpm

我必须构建一个rpm,如果主机名是A,则将文件A的内容复制到/ path / to / tartetfile。在所有其他情况下,B的内容应复制到/ path / to / targetfile。我知道...

回答 1 投票 1

从二进制文件创建RPM软件包不会将文件打包到归档文件中

我正在尝试从打包为pkg二进制文件的节点项目中创建RPM软件包。我已经在/ root / rpmbuild中创建了一个rpmbuild框架。二进制软件包已复制到/ root / rpmbuild / ...

回答 1 投票 0

如何创建使用setcap并在dnf / yum(fedora / redhat)和zypper(openSuse)上均可使用的RPM软件包

我正在为需要命令setcap设置功能的服务开发RPM软件包。使用setcap的目的是监听低于1024的端口号。RPM软件包具有'...

回答 1 投票 0

可重定位的rpm-安装失败,并出现以下错误:在文件/ utp上解压缩归档失败:cpio:mkdir失败-没有这样的文件或目录

给出此规范名称:utp版本:1.0版本:1%{?dist}摘要:一些摘要组:应用程序/工程许可证:专有URL:http://www.example.com来源0:...

回答 1 投票 0

如何创建可重定位的rpm包,不进行编译

我正在尝试创建一堆脚本和.png文件的“可重定位RPM”。没有构建/编译。我写了名字:utp版本:1.0版本:1%{?dist}摘要:一些摘要...

回答 2 投票 0

RPM构建错误:宏扩展中的递归级别过多。这可能是由于递归宏声明

我一直在尝试使用rpmbuild构建rpm,但我不断收到以下错误-错误:宏扩展中的递归级别过多。它可能是由递归宏声明引起的。 ...

回答 1 投票 0

rpmbuild正在寻找错误的SOURCES目录

我正在尝试打包python和png文件的集合。不涉及编译。我通过以下命令来执行此操作:mkdir -p $(WORKDIR)/ rpmbuild / {BUILD,RPMS,RPMS / noarch,SOURCES,SPECS} cp utp.spec $(...

回答 1 投票 0

创建rpm软件包时,如何保留与我提供的源目录相同的权限?

我打包的源目录对某些目录和文件具有不同的权限,我是否必须为每个目录和文件显式使用%attr?有没有办法只使用相同的...

回答 1 投票 1

如何在'RPM规范文件'中使用语句?

我在下面进行了测试,在shell上运行良好。我想在spec文件上更新它。在testfolder / *。txt中获取某个文件夹中存在的所有文件名的文件名;做filename = $ {文件名%....

回答 1 投票 -2

如何创建安装python依赖项的RPM?

我有一个具有flask依赖项的python应用程序。我所需要做的就是从该应用程序创建一个RPM,并且使用该RPM,我应该能够将依赖项安装到另一台计算机上。 ...

回答 1 投票 0

多个系统之间的依赖性

想象一个世界,我有4个网络连接的系统。系统A,B,C和D。现在我想弄清楚如何解决的情况是:我在系统D上安装的应用程序需要X来...

回答 1 投票 0


下载RPM软件包以使用特定的提供程序

我想安装依赖于软件包B的软件包A,并且软件包B有2个提供程序,当我安装软件包A时,我们可以在规范文件中指定用于下载软件包的提供程序...

回答 1 投票 -1

创建用于解压缩文件的rpm包

我想创建一个执行以下操作的rpm软件包:安装时:将脚本复制到rpm中,将文件解压到rpm中运行时:运行script.sh运行安装文件,即...

回答 2 投票 -2

RPM-SPEC-Bash脚本未安装%post SPEC文件中指定的软件包

我编写了一个bash脚本来安装多个软件包,并在%post中调用bash脚本。但是它不执行脚本。我是这个领域的新手,不确定自己缺少什么。如果我手动...

回答 1 投票 1

仅安装了yum依赖项更新

我有一个RPM软件包编号。一个软件包是始终安装的主软件包。其他软件包是可选的,并提供一些附加功能。我想确保这些...

回答 2 投票 0

CentOS的7 - 如何在一个RPM规范文件使用wget安装依赖

我试图写一个规范RPM文件建立一个RPM软件包。这在本质上是我的规格文件:[...]需要:Java的的NodeJS-1.8.0-的OpenJDK的Java 1.8.0-的OpenJDK-devel的log4j的限定%../ _rpmdir定义%...

回答 1 投票 0

如何在rpm spec文件中获取安装程序用户名?

我正在尝试创建一个rpm包,需要将一个特定的文件放在客户端主目录中。我查找了rpm规范的宏引用,但找不到所需的宏。最接近的事......

回答 1 投票 0

如何构建scl,示例是旧的和rpmlint矛盾的文档?

我阅读了官方文档,关于github和atomicorp的一些例子。但我仍然感到困惑!应该制作2个规格?一个用于构建工具,另一个用于元数据包?如是 ...

回答 1 投票 1

© www.soinside.com 2019 - 2024. All rights reserved.